Discover How Lithium Battery Crown Staplers Are Transforming Fastening Practices with Enhanced Mobility and Unmatched Performance
In recent years, the fastening tools sector has witnessed a dramatic transformation driven by advancements in lithium battery technology and the growing demand for portable, high-performance equipment. Cordless crown staplers have emerged as a compelling alternative to traditional pneumatic systems, offering freedom from hoses and compressors while delivering consistent power output across a broad range of applications. The integration of high-energy-density battery packs not only enhances operational efficiency on job sites but also reduces downtime associated with tool maintenance and air line management. As contractors and maintenance professionals prioritize mobility alongside reliability, these battery-driven crown staplers are steadily gaining traction across upholstery, insulation, and packaging environments.
Moreover, the evolution of battery management systems-featuring rapid-charge capabilities and real-time monitoring-has elevated user confidence in cordless solutions. Tool manufacturers are investing in brushless motor technology and ergonomic designs to further improve run time and reduce operator fatigue, fostering widespread adoption among both seasoned professionals and DIY enthusiasts. As the market landscape matures, strategic partnerships between power tool OEMs and lithium cell producers are becoming increasingly common, laying the groundwork for next-generation products with even greater energy efficiency and longevity.

Dynamics of Recent United States Tariff Measures Reshaping Supply Chains and Cost Structures in the Lithium Battery Crown Stapler Sector
Over the past year, U.S. trade policy has introduced a series of tariff measures targeting imported battery components and finished lithium-ion products, culminating in historically high duty levels that have disrupted established supply chains and increased landed costs for Chinese-origin battery packs. Initially enacted under Section 301 and subsequently expanded via executive actions invoking the International Emergency Economic Powers Act, these tariffs have imposed baseline duties on a wide array of lithium battery imports while layering additional surcharges on targeted subcategories, such as power tool batteries and energy storage modules.
Consequently, manufacturers of lithium battery crown staplers have been compelled to rethink procurement strategies and accelerate diversification initiatives. Many leading tool brands are now qualifying alternative suppliers across Southeast Asia and Mexico, while others have invested in domestic cell assembly facilities to mitigate the financial burden of cross-border levies. In addition, inventory planning has shifted toward strategic stockpiling and just-in-case replenishment models to buffer against potential tariff escalations. These collective responses underscore the critical need for supply chain resilience in an era of policy uncertainty, as stakeholders seek to safeguard product availability and maintain competitive pricing structures.
Strategic Segmentation Insights Revealing Diverse End User Demands and Channel Preferences Driving Lithium Battery Stapler Adoption
An analysis of the market’s segmentation framework reveals how diverse distribution channels and end-user profiles influence product design choices and sales strategies. Traditional offline channels, encompassing professional tool distributors and equipment rental networks, continue to dominate high-volume commercial sales, whereas online marketplaces are gaining momentum by offering rapid access to entry-level and specialty models supported by digital warranties and decentralized fulfillment. Meanwhile, corporate procurement divisions are gravitating toward full-size, premium-capacity staplers with fleet-management features, and regional contractors and retailers are stocking a balanced mix of devices, including compact and economy solutions tailored to small-scale operations.
Further insights emerge when examining application-specific requirements. Heavy-duty models with extended battery runtime are proving indispensable on construction and industrial job sites, where repetitive high-force stapling is routine, while medium-capacity tools find favor in packaging and light manufacturing environments that require intermittent uses. In parallel, the surge in small-format and mini crown stapler offerings addresses niche needs in office fit-outs and light maintenance tasks. Price tiers also play a critical role: premium cultivates an image of cutting-edge performance, Mid range options strike an optimal balance of cost and capability for mainstream professionals, and economy variants lower entry barriers for growing enterprises. Across product types-from standard cordless crown staplers to heavy-duty and mini configurations-manufacturers are calibrating battery capacities and motor systems to align with the distinct demands of each market segment.

In-Depth Regional Perspectives Highlighting Unique Adoption Patterns and Growth Drivers Across Major Global Markets for Lithium Battery Staplers
Regional market dynamics vary widely, driven by local industry structures, regulatory climates, and end-user behaviors. In the Americas, robust infrastructure investments and a deeply entrenched professional tool culture have fueled strong uptake of high-capacity lithium battery crown staplers, especially in North American construction and facility management sectors. Meanwhile, Latin American markets are gradually embracing cordless technology, with mid-range and economy models gaining traction among local distributors seeking scalable, cost-effective solutions.
Across Europe, Middle East & Africa, stringent workplace safety and environmental regulations have propelled cordless staplers into wide adoption, particularly within sustainable construction initiatives and modular office fit-out projects. Southern Europe and select Middle East territories are notable early adopters, leveraging heavy-duty electric staplers for large-scale insulation and cladding operations. In the Asia-Pacific region, rapid urbanization and industrial expansion in China, India, and Southeast Asia are driving demand for versatile, mid-capacity crown staplers, while developed markets such as Japan and Australia emphasize premium, ergonomically refined models. This mosaic of regional insights highlights the importance of tailored market entry strategies and localized product configurations.
